The travel time between Southend Airport and Gidea Park by train varies depending on the type of train and the route, but the average journey time is 47 mins & the fastest journey takes 0hrs 43 mins.
The fastest journey time by train from Southend Airport to Gidea Park is 0hrs 43 mins.
Train ticket prices from Southend Airport to Gidea Park can start from as little as £13.40 when you book in advance. The cost of tickets can vary depending on the time of day, route and class you book and are usually more expensive if you book on the day.
The departure and arrival times for trains between Southend Airport and Gidea Park vary depending on the day of the week and the type of train. Generally, there are around 54 departures and arrivals throughout the day. The first departure is 04:06, and the last train of the day leaves at 00:37.

No, unfortunately there are no direct trains between Southend Airport & Gidea Park. However, there are 54 possible journeys which require a change.
Abellio Greater Anglia and Elizabeth Line are the main train operating companies running services between Southend Airport and Gidea Park.

For those looking to purchase or collect tickets, the ticket office is open from 6:00 AM to 11:00 PM every day, including weekends, and there are accessible ticket machines for your convenience. The station also offers step-free access throughout the premises, ensuring that passengers with limited mobility can travel with ease. Additionally, CCTV cameras are in operation to ensure your safety and security.
While you wait for your train, you’re welcome to use the public toilets, which are available from 4:00 AM to 11:00 PM daily, and the accessible bathrooms feature baby changing facilities. Although there are no designated waiting rooms or seating areas, the station is equipped with a help point and staff assistance is available at any time should you need it.
When it comes to onward travel, Southend Airport train station does not disappoint. If you're planning to explore London, you can catch a train to London Liverpool Street or Stratford (London). Prefer to stay local? Head to Southend Victoria, a central location perfect for exploring the seaside town. For those venturing further afield, there are trains to Chelmsford and Colchester, offering a pleasant blend of urban and rural experiences.
If you're in need of a cab, the information for taxis can be found through Northern Railway's Cab4You service. Bus services are also readily accessible, providing ample options to connect with local areas.

Gidea Park is well-equipped with a range of facilities designed to cater to all travelers.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 06:00 to 20:00, and the same on Saturdays and slightly shorter hours on Sundays starting at 06:30. Those preferring automated services will find ticket machines and accessible ticket machines readily available within the ticket hall and at the car park entrance. An induction loop is available, ensuring accessibility for the hearing impaired.
For passengers needing assistance, Gidea Park offers both a staffed help point and customer help points. There are also informative departure screens and regular announcements to keep you updated on your journey. Rest rooms, including accessible toilets, are available on Platform 3, and the waiting room is open for all passengers.
Once you alight at Gidea Park, you have several options for continuing your journey into London or exploring the local area. The station offers seamless connections with bus services run by Transport for London. Additionally, a taxi office is conveniently located next to the ticket hall on Station Road for passengers needing a direct door-to-door service.
For those flying further afield, the Elizabeth Line provides a direct connection to Heathrow Airport, ensuring that international travel is as simple and straightforward as catching a local bus.
